BlockStatistics

Overview

Computes statistics of a block of samples

Discussion

This module calculates the Block Statistics of the input signal on a block-by-block basis. The input pin can have an arbitrary number of interleaved channels and the Block Statistics calculation occurs over all channels. The output pin has a single channel and a blockSize of 1.

statisticsType Description
0 maximum
1 minimum
2 maximum absolute value
3 mean
4 RMS
5 standard deviation
6 variance
7 average energy
8 sum
9 sum of squares

The statistic is computed on a block-by-block basis and stored in the instantaneousValue variable. The module is stateless and the statistic is recomputed for each block.

An optional constructor argument OUTPUTVALUE specifies whether the computed statistic should be output on an output pin.

  • OUTPUTVALUE=0 (default) - the statistic is only stored internally in instantaneousValue.

  • OUTPUTVALUE=1 then the value of the statistic is output of the first output pin as a floating-point value.

  • OUTPUTVALUE=2 then the module has two output pins. The first output pin is the statistic value and the second output pin is the index at which the value occurs. * Using OUTPUTVALUE=2 only makes sense when statisticType=0 (max), 1 (min), or 2 (maxAbs).

Matlab Usage

File Name: block_statistics_module.m 
 M=block_statistics_module(NAME, OUTPUTVALUE, SAMPLERATE) 
 This module calculates statistics of the input signal on a block-by- 
 block basis. The type of statistics calculated is determined by 
 the statisticsType parameter. The computed value is stored in the 
 internal state variable instantaneousValue.   

 Arguments: 
    NAME - name of the module. 
    OUTPUTVALUE - Integer value which specifies whether the module has 
         an output pin. If OUTPUTVALUE=0, then the module has no output  
         pin. If OUTPUTVALUE=1  (the default), then the instantaneousValue  
         variable is output as a single sample on the first output pin. 
         If OUTPUTVALUE=2 then the module has a second output pin 
         containing the index at which the value occurred.  Outputting the 
         index only makes sense for Max, Min, and MaxAbs statistics.  In 
         all other cases, index = -1. 
    SAMPLERATE - optional argument which specifies the output sample rate 
    of the module.  By default, this is empty and the output sample 
    rate is computed as inputSampleRate / blockSize.  In some cases, 
    this sample rate is wrong and you can override it with this 
    argument.%
